Madeppa Beandappa Kadadi (Indian National Congress) won the Solapur Lok Sabha seat in 1962.

The margin was 73,286 votes (27.50%%).

The voter turnout in Solapur for the 1962 Lok Sabha election was 62.50%%.

4 candidates contested from Solapur constituency in the 1962 Lok Sabha election.

Solapur is a Lok Sabha constituency in Maharashtra.
